开发共享单车微信小程序教程

版权申诉
0 下载量 63 浏览量 更新于2024-10-28 收藏 60KB ZIP 举报
资源摘要信息:"共享单车微信小程序.zip" 从给定的文件信息中,我们可以提取以下知识点: 1. 微信小程序开发:微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。小程序也可以看做是一种新的连接用户与服务的方式,它降低了用户获取服务的成本,提高了生活效率。 2. 共享单车概念:共享单车是一种新型的绿色出行方式,用户可以通过手机应用程序解锁并使用单车,使用完毕后可以随意停放,方便下一位用户使用。共享单车的出现大大缓解了城市交通拥堵问题,同时也减少了碳排放,对环境保护起到了积极作用。 3. Java编程语言:Java是一种广泛使用的高级编程语言,具有面向对象、跨平台、安全性高等特点。在开发微信小程序时,后端服务通常会使用Java进行编写,因为Java在处理并发和大数据方面表现出色。 4. 微信小程序开发技术:微信小程序使用了一套特殊的开发标准和接口,开发者需要熟悉微信提供的开发文档和API。小程序的前端主要使用WXML(WeiXin Markup Language)和WXSS(WeiXin Style Sheets),类似HTML和CSS,但加入了微信特有的标签和样式。后端则可能会用到Java等语言,以及微信小程序提供的云开发平台。 5. 微信小程序的文件结构和组件:一个微信小程序主要包含四个文件类型,分别是JSON配置文件、WXML模板文件、WXSS样式文件和JS脚本逻辑文件。开发者需要根据小程序的业务逻辑来编写和组织这些文件。 6. 微信小程序的开发环境:微信官方提供了微信开发者工具,这是一个集成了代码编辑器、调试器、模拟器、小程序预览等多种功能的开发环境,开发者可以在该环境中进行代码编写、预览和调试。 7. 毕业设计项目:该项目是一个典型的毕业设计项目,面向即将毕业的大学生。通过这样的项目,学生可以将所学知识应用于实际问题的解决中,不仅能够巩固专业知识,还能提高实际开发能力。 8. 共享单车微信小程序的功能实现:小程序可能包含了用户注册登录、车辆定位、扫码开锁、骑行计费、支付结算、使用历史记录等功能模块。实现这些功能需要后端服务支持数据库存储、用户身份验证、计费逻辑等。 综上所述,"共享单车微信小程序.zip"是一个集成了微信小程序前端技术和Java后端开发的项目,它以共享单车为应用场景,融合了移动互联网和环保出行的理念,为用户提供了一个便捷的骑行解决方案。开发者在实现该项目时,需要掌握微信小程序的开发技术、Java编程语言、移动应用开发的流程和方法,以及如何设计一个良好的用户体验。对于毕业设计而言,这是一次将理论知识和实践相结合的极佳机会。